Transaction d66d5fa7e6d0050540dd6d0a695f22d094a4f9e9bb830bc80f05ea40821f8c0b

2 Input
2 Outputs
  • d66d5fa7e6d0050540dd6d0a695f22d094a4f9e9bb830bc80f05ea40821f8c0b:0
  • value  3733705
    address  12UdhyeDNySYcfxGf1VzbceuBshVRZVRqD
  • d66d5fa7e6d0050540dd6d0a695f22d094a4f9e9bb830bc80f05ea40821f8c0b:1
  • value  65455717
    address  3KPfrHsWzfGNHCJLu3FzsKXa8FrTiQoEFH